Is 199 145 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 199 145 is about 446.257.

Thus, the square root of 199 145 is not an integer, and therefore 199 145 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 199 145?

The square of a number (here 199 145) is the result of the product of this number (199 145) by itself (i.e., 199 145 × 199 145); the square of 199 145 is sometimes called "raising 199 145 to the power 2", or "199 145 squared".

The square of 199 145 is 39 658 731 025 because 199 145 × 199 145 = 199 1452 = 39 658 731 025.

As a consequence, 199 145 is the square root of 39 658 731 025.
